REITs invest the majority of their cash into property, and it's how they make most of their earnings. There are REITs that concentrate on both property and industrial residential or commercial property. The majority of REITs are equity REITs, but some trade in home loans instead of actual properties. Perhaps most important for you, the financier, is that at least 90% of the gross income it pays is via dividends to the shareholders.
Real estate shared funds vary rather from REITs. Whereas a REIT is a real business, mutual funds are merely investments pooled together and overseen by a financial investment manager. A mutual fund allows investors to have diversified their portfolio both in regards to having a shared fund and having genuine estate.
As a diversified asset, they are developed with the objective of mitigating threat, but they are still susceptible to the risks fundamental in real estate. If a real estate-related threat adversely affects among the investments in the fund, it's likely to impact a great deal of others too. Wholesaling realty is a little comparable to flipping houses, but you don't own the home and you don't have to front any maintenance expense. Wholesaling a house suggests contracting someone who is seeking to sell their house, and quickly taking that contract and offering it to a prospective buyer for a revenue, which the wholesaler keeps.
If you can really effectively do this, excellent! There's much less risk as you're not putting your own money into the operation. The hard part of doing this is really finding a home that has been underestimated on the market that you can handle to sell for a revenue.
